    This week’s Fan Of… #234 is AI-assisted artwork featuring the Bo’ness Steam Locomotive. This old steam locomotive runs a short tourist route out of Bo’ness Station to Kinneil on the southern shores of the Firth of Forth. Bo’ness Station is also home to the Museum of Scottish Railways.

    This week’s Fan Of… is Our new perpetual calendar. A perpetual calendar is one where you can change the month & dates; they come in many different forms. Our old one was a cardboard flip calendar where you just turned over the month & date as required. We recently saw this wee gem whilst out shopping & had to buy it. It features an adult bear & their cub. The months are etched into wooden strips & the numbers onto wooden blocks.
